easyCar appoints new CEO

easyCar.com has appointed Bill Jones as it’s new CEO effective immediately.

 
Bill joins easyCar.com from Hertz Europe, where he was Vice President Marketing & Sales for more than nine years. Before his career at Hertz, he had senior management roles at Disneyland Paris, Thomas Cook and Hogg Robinson Travel. Bill will replace Steve Maltby, the current CEO, who has left easyCar at the end of October.

Stelios said: “I’m very pleased with the appointment of Bill. He is a senior professional with a great deal of experience in the car rental industry in particular and the travel industry in general, and I’m sure he will be a great asset in developing our business further.

Since the start, as a car rental company in 2000, easyCar has evolved into the more efficient internet-based business model of being a pure online car rental broker and IT is now one of the leading players in Europe. Bill is the perfect candidate to take the company to the next level, which may include an IPO in the next two to three years. In order to achieve that objective, Bill has been tasked to keep the growth rates of the company at high levels in the UK and also to expand further into other European and international markets.”

 
easyCar.com is one of the leading worldwide car rental brokers, offering low cost car hire in more than 2,400 locations in over 60 countries worldwide. Most recently easyCar has expanded into van rental in the United Kingdom under the easyVan.com brand. easyCar was launched in April 2000 by Stelios, the founder of the easyGroup of companies including easyJet.
